Climate overview of Mati
The climate in Mati, Attica, Greece, is marked by large temperature swings across the seasons, ranging from 35°C (95°F) in July to 14°C (57°F) in January.
Rainfall is modest, totalling around 487 mm (19 in) annually. The city experiences a distinct dry season from April to October, with very warm summers and mild winters. December tends to be the wettest month. Sunshine peaks in July, when the city sees around 12.1 hours of sunshine per day.

Monthly Temperature in Mati
In Mati, temperatures differ significantly between summer and winter months. Average maximum daytime temperatures range from a very warm 35°C (95°F) in July, the warmest time of the year, to a moderate 14°C (57°F) during cooler months like January.
At night, you can expect temperatures ranging from 22°C (72°F) in July to around 5°C (41°F) during January.

Rainfall in Mati
Mati tends toward drier weather patterns, receiving approximately 487 mm (19 in) of rain per year. Significant seasonal changes in precipitation occur throughout the year. In the wettest month, December it receives moderate rainfall, averaging 71 mm (2.8 in) of precipitation, recorded across 10 rainy days. In contrast, the driest month August brings less rainfall, with 8.9 mm (0.4 in) over 2 rainy days. For more details, please visit our Mati Precipitation page.

Sunshine Hours in Mati
Seasonal changes in sunshine hours are quite dramatic in Mati. While July receives considerable daily sunshine with up to 12.1 hours, December marks the darkest time of the year, where sunshine is scarce with only 4.2 hours of sunlight per day.

Humidity in Mati by Month
The relative humidity is high throughout the year in Mati.
The city experiences its highest humidity in November, reaching 73%. In July, the humidity drops to its lowest level at 43%. What does this mean? Read our detailed page on humidity levels for further details.

Frequently asked questions about the climate in Mati
What is the best time to visit Mati?
April, May, October and November typically offer the most optimal weather in Mati. In contrast, July and August tend to have less optimal conditions. Mati has a distinct dry season from April to October, with very warm summers and mild winters.
What temperatures can I expect in Mati?
Daytime highs range from 14°C (57°F) in January to 35°C (95°F) in July. Nighttime lows range from 5°C (41°F) to 22°C (72°F). Temperatures vary considerably through the year.
How much rain does Mati get?
Annual rainfall is around 487 mm (19 in). December is the wettest month with 71 mm (2.8 in), while August is the driest with 8.9 mm (0.4 in).
How sunny is Mati?
Mati receives around 2,773 hours of sunshine per year. July is the sunniest month with 364 hours, while December is the cloudiest with just 127 hours. Overall, Mati enjoys abundant sunshine.
